'Readers will find themselves throughly entertained by this oddly appealing mix of the jaunty and the macabre.' -Booklist Casey and Death are on the run...again. After throwing herself off the grid, she travels to Florida to begin a new life as fitness instructor for a wealthy, enclosed community. But it doesn't take long for Casey to find herself in the middle of trouble. One of the residents is attacked, and Casey finds her, bleeding on the locker room floor. The woman dies, the cops are at a loss. Who might want the woman dead? Despite Death's urgings to go on the run again, Casey investigates. It's time to dig in and find a killer, even with Death on her back. Judy Clemens is the author of the Stella Crown mystery series which has been nominated for both Anthony and Agatha awards. Flowers for Her Grave, is the third of her Grim Reaper mysteries.   www.judyclemens.com
